Overview
The OPA455IDDAR, produced by Texas Instruments, is a high-voltage, wide-bandwidth operational amplifier. This device is designed to operate with a wide power-supply range of ±6 V to ±75 V or a single supply of 12 V to 150 V, making it versatile for various high-voltage applications. The OPA455 is unity-gain stable, featuring a gain-bandwidth product of 6.5 MHz and a high slew rate of 32 V/µs. It is particularly suited for applications requiring high output current drive, up to ±45 mA, and offers excellent accuracy and wide output swing without phase-inversion problems common in similar amplifiers.
Key Specifications
Parameter | Min | Typ | Max | Unit |
---|---|---|---|---|
Supply Voltage Range | ±6 V to ±75 V | 12 V to 150 V | V | |
Output Current | ±45 | mA | ||
Gain-Bandwidth Product | 6.5 | MHz | ||
Slew Rate | 32 | V/µs | ||
Operating Temperature Range | -40 | 85 | °C | |
Input Offset Voltage | ±0.2 | ±3.4 | mV | |
Input Bias Current | ±30 | ±100 | pA | |
Quiescent Current | 3.2 | 3.7 | mA | |
Package Type | HSOIC (DDA) 8-pin |
Key Features
- Wide power-supply range: ±6 V to ±75 V or 12 V to 150 V
- High-output load drive: up to ±45 mA
- Current limit protection and thermal protection
- Status flag for overtemperature or overcurrent conditions
- Enable-disable function to turn off the output stage and reduce power consumption
- No phase-inversion problems
- Unity-gain stable with a gain-bandwidth product of 6.5 MHz
- High slew rate of 32 V/µs
- Wide temperature range: -40°C to +85°C
Applications
- Semiconductor test and manufacturing
- Optical modules
- Lab and field instrumentation
- Multiparameter patient monitors
- Display panels for PCs and notebooks
- High-voltage piezo driving
- Avalanche photodiode biasing
- High-voltage Howland current pump or voltage output stages
